Doesn't the hidden config control this?

Found it - again. http://www.synthx.com/tom/sy_tip_0307.htm

TEXT_HEIGHT_FACTOR 40

I can confirm that it does work. I'm using Creo 3.0 M020.

Although you can't search for it, you can enter it manually into the configuration options.
